With a degree in biochemistry, you can work in various fields such as pharmaceuticals, biotechnology, healthcare, environmental science, and food industry. Potential job roles include research scientist, clinical biochemist, quality control analyst, and forensic scientist. Additionally, you can pursue further education to become a specialized biochemist or enter academia as a professor.
To become a scientist in inorganic chemistry, you typically need to earn at least a Bachelor's degree in chemistry or a related field. Further education such as a Master's or Ph.D. is often required for research positions in academia or industry. Gaining research experience through internships or working in a laboratory is also beneficial for pursuing a career in inorganic chemistry.

There are a wide variety of opportunities for a career in biotechnology. Different positions in the field have different educational requirements, job duties, and salary expectations. Training for a career in biotechnology usually involves coursework in biology, chemistry, and math. Individuals with a high school education may be able to find a position in a biotechnology laboratory as a lab assistant. A two-year Associate's degree in biotechnology is required by some companies. This job involves cleaning glassware, making reagents, maintaining lab equipment and ordering supplies for use in the lab. Lab assistants in a biotechnology lab typically make between $28,000 and $38,000 per year. In a biotechnology manufacturing facility, positions may be available in quality control and production. These positions typically require an Associate's degree. Individuals with these biotechnology jobs usually make between $25,000 and $40,000 per year. A research assistant or research associate in a biotechnology laboratory runs experiments in the lab and may help develop new experiments or troubleshoot experimental protocols. To get a position as a research associate, you will need a Bachelor's or Master's degree. A research associate typically makes between $36,000 and $50,000 a year. A research scientist is a professional position that requires a PhD and proven experience working in biotechnology. A biotechnology research scientists designs and plans experiments and projects in the lab. These experiments are usually performed by a team of research associates and post-doctoral researchers, although the research scientist may also perform some bench work in the lab. Salaries for a research scientist range from $55,000 to $100,000 per year. A post-doctoral researcher holds a temporary position in a laboratory. This position is held by someone with a PhD but no post-graduation experience. In some cases, the post-doctoral researcher will be offered a permanent position after completing a one to three year term as a post-doctoral researcher in the lab. More often, the post-doctoral researcher moves on to another laboratory after his or her term is completed. Post-doctoral researchers in a biotechnology lab make between $30,000 and $50,000 per year.
